An EVM-compatible blockchain mainnet, SuperLumio uses ETH for gas and offers low-cost, fast-finality transactions with seamless Ethereum tooling (Chain ID 8866).
SuperLumio is an EVM-compatible mainnet that uses ETH for gas, optimized for low-fee, high-throughput execution and cross-chain interoperability. Primary use cases include fast asset bridging, omnichain DeFi liquidity routing and yield strategies, on-chain gaming/NFT mints, and micropayments. Developers can deploy Ethereum contracts with minimal changes and monitor live performance (average gas cost, block speed, TPS, network activity) at lumio.io.

SuperLumio uses ETH as the gas token for transaction fees. You can obtain ETH by bridging from other chains or purchasing using thirdweb Bridge.
To bridge ETH to SuperLumio, connect your wallet to thirdweb bridge, select your source chain, choose the token you want to bridge, select SuperLumio as the destination, enter the amount, and confirm the transaction. The bridge will handle the cross-chain transfer instantly.

To add SuperLumio to your wallet, you can connect your wallet and click on [Add to Wallet] button at the top of the page. Alternatively, you can add the network manually using the RPC URL and chain details and add it to your wallet's network settings.
To send ETH on SuperLumio, ensure your wallet is connected to the SuperLumio network, enter the recipient's address, specify the amount of ETH to send, review the gas fee, and confirm the transaction in your wallet.
